Top 5 Food Trends of the Year

As each year comes to a close, food experts and enthusiasts alike look back on the culinary trends that have defined the year. In 2022, several food trends have emerged and taken the world by storm. Here are the top five food trends of the year:

  1. Plant-Based Everything One of the biggest trends this year has been the surge in popularity of plant-based diets. With more and more people opting for plant-based alternatives, restaurants and food companies have responded by offering an increasing variety of vegan options. Even traditional meat-based fast food chains like Burger King and McDonald’s have added plant-based burgers to their menus. The trend towards plant-based diets is not only good for the environment but also promotes healthier eating habits.
  2. Ghost Kitchens and Delivery Services The pandemic has changed the way people eat, and this year, ghost kitchens and delivery services have become more popular than ever. Ghost kitchens are commercial kitchens that are set up specifically for delivery-only restaurants. By focusing solely on delivery, ghost kitchens are able to offer more variety and convenience to consumers. Meanwhile, delivery services like Uber Eats and DoorDash have seen a significant increase in demand as more people choose to eat at home.
  3. Comfort Food 2022 has been a year of stress and uncertainty, and in response, people have turned to comfort foods. Classic dishes like mac and cheese, mashed potatoes, and meatloaf have been reinvented and modernized in creative ways, offering a sense of nostalgia and familiarity to consumers. At the same time, chefs have also been experimenting with global comfort foods, such as Japanese curry and Korean fried chicken.
  4. Locally Sourced and Sustainable Ingredients As consumers become more environmentally conscious, the demand for locally sourced and sustainable ingredients has increased. Many restaurants and food companies are responding to this trend by partnering with local farms and using organic, ethically-sourced ingredients. This not only benefits the environment but also supports local farmers and businesses.
  5. Hybrid Cuisine Another trend that has emerged this year is the fusion of different cuisines. Chefs have been experimenting with mixing different culinary traditions and flavors, resulting in innovative dishes like Korean-Mexican tacos and Indian-style pizza. This trend not only adds excitement and novelty to the dining experience but also reflects the diverse cultural landscape of America.

In conclusion, 2022 has seen the emergence of several exciting food trends, including plant-based diets, ghost kitchens, comfort food, locally sourced ingredients, and hybrid cuisine. As we move into the new year, it will be interesting to see how these trends continue to evolve and shape the culinary landscape.
